„Spustenie zlyhalo pre úlohu ':app:buildCMakeDebug[arm64-v8a]'“ je typická chyba zostavenia vo vývoji React Native pre Android, ktorej sa venuje táto príručka. Ponorením sa do konkrétnych riešení sa pozrieme na to, ako vyriešiť problémy s kompatibilitou s architektúrou arm64-v8a, upraviť automatické prepojenie a vyprázdniť vyrovnávaciu pamäť Gradle a CMake. Cieľom týchto cielených akcií je urýchliť postup ladenia a pomôcť vývojárom rýchlo sa vrátiť späť na správnu cestu.
Zabránenie automatickému zameraniu EditText pri spustení Aktivity v systéme Android môže zlepšiť používateľský zážitok. Pomocou techník, ako je nastavenie zaostriteľných atribútov alebo použitie fiktívnych zobrazení, môžu vývojári ovládať, ktoré zobrazenia získajú počiatočné zameranie, čím sa zabezpečí hladšia navigácia a interakcia v rámci aplikácie.
Zažívanie pomalého výkonu na emulátore Android môže byť frustrujúce, najmä na starších počítačoch s obmedzenými zdrojmi. Optimalizácia emulátora zahŕňa ladenie nastavení v AVD Manager, využitie hardvérovej akcelerácie, ako je Intel HAXM, a použitie alternatívnych emulátorov, ako je Genymotion.
Prístup k jedinečnému identifikátoru zariadenia bol pre vývojárov systému Android kritickou funkciou, ktorá umožňuje prispôsobené používateľské prostredie a bezpečnostné opatrenia. Pomocou skriptov Java a Kotlin je možné túto funkciu využívať zodpovedne, berúc do úvahy súkromie a bezpečnostné dôsledky.
Implementácia funkcie na otvorenie predvoleného e-mailového klienta aplikácie pre Android môže niekedy viesť k neočakávaným zlyhaniam, najmä ak zámer nie je správne nakonfigurovaný. Správne použitie zámerov, vrátane špecifikácie správnej akcie a zaistenia, že cieľová aplikácia dokáže spracovať požiadavku, je kľúčové pre bezproblémovú používateľskú skúsenosť.
Integrácia e-mailových funkcií v rámci aplikácií pre Android predstavuje náročnú výzvu zameranú na používateľskú skúsenosť a technickú presnosť.
Funkcia UserManager.isUserAGoat() v Androide slúži ako odľahčený príklad inovatívneho prístupu spoločnosti Google k vývoju softvéru.
Zvládnutie ovládania softvérovej klávesnice pri vývoji Android je nevyhnutné na vytváranie užívateľsky prívetivých mobilných aplikácií.
Zvládnutie meraní jednotiek, ako sú px, dp, dip a sp, je kľúčové pre vývojárov systému Android, ktorí chcú vytvoriť rozhrania, ktoré sú vizuálne konzistentné a dostupné na rôznych zariadeniach.
Integrácia Google SignIn v aplikáciách pre Android odhaľuje významné obavy týkajúce sa ochrany osobných údajov a dôležitosť súhlasu používateľa v digitálnej sfére.
Nastavenie predvoleného riadku s predmetom v e-mailovom klientovi Android zvyšuje efektivitu pri správe komunikácie. Táto funkcia šetrí čas, zabezpečuje konzistentnosť e-mailov a zlepšuje celkovú produktivitu.
Overenie e-mailovej adresy je základnou súčasťou aplikácií pre Android a zabezpečuje, že informácie zadané používateľmi majú presný a platný formát.